Effective and Engaging Phrases

In Taiwan, it’s common to use more engaging and friendly language when welcoming customers to a shop. Here are some phrases that you could use:

  • ‘歡迎光臨!這裡有很多特色紀念品,您可以看看!’ (Welcome! We have many unique souvenirs here for you to check out!)
  • ‘您今天是來旅遊嗎?這裡有很多可以帶回家的紀念品哦!’ (Are you here for sightseeing? We have many souvenirs you can take home!)
  • ‘來來來,看看我們的紀念品吧!’ (Come, come, take a look at our souvenirs!)

These phrases are more welcoming and add a personal touch, which can create a more inviting atmosphere in your shop. They also focus on the customer’s experience, inviting them to explore the items on display.

Encouraging Customers to Step Inside

Sometimes, customers may hesitate to enter your shop, especially if they feel unsure or are just browsing. To encourage them to step inside, you can use phrases like:

  • ‘不進來看看嗎?這裡有很多美麗的紀念品!’ (Won’t you come in and take a look? We have many beautiful souvenirs here!)
  • ‘來來來,這裡有您喜歡的紀念品!’ (Come on in! We have souvenirs that you will like!)

These phrases create a sense of curiosity and excitement, encouraging the customer to take that first step inside the shop.
